Longtan Park is Beijing's hidden urban oasis where ancient pavilions blend with sparkling lakes like a painting. The well-preserved Ming Dynasty imperial garden relics let you wander under willow-shaded paths, or watch locals practice tai chi at dawn for authentic Beijing vibes. Don't miss the stunning light fountain shows at night!

Longtan Park is adjacent to Line 14’s Longtan Station, connecting directly to key districts like Dongdan, Guomao, and JinTai Road—reaching Tiananmen Square, Forbidden City, or National Centre for the Performing Arts in under 30 minutes. Bus lines such as Express Line 11 and Route 57 also serve nearby landmarks including Qianmen and Beijing Railway Station. Bike-sharing stations are available outside the park for short trips. Many nearby hotels offer complimentary shuttle buses to major tourist sites, significantly enhancing travel efficiency and making this area an ideal base for a full-day itinerary.
